Casablanca to Fes: Distance and Travel Time
The distance between Casablanca and Fes is approximately 300 km via the A2 motorway. A direct Casablanca to Fes private transfer takes around 3 hours under normal traffic conditions. By train, expect 4 to 5 hours with a possible connection. By bus, 5 to 6 hours from the city center.
| Transport option | Duration | Price (approx.) | Departure point |
|---|---|---|---|
| Private transfer | 3h00 | From 1,400 MAD | Your address / CMN Airport |
| ONCF Train | 4h00β5h00 | ~130β180 MAD | Casa-Voyageurs station |
| CTM Bus | 5h00β6h00 | ~100 MAD | Casablanca CTM station |
| Grand taxi (shared) | 4h00β5h00 | ~200 MAD | Casablanca taxi rank |

Casablanca to Fes by Train
The ONCF national train network connects Casablanca and Fes, with departures from Casa-Voyageurs or Casa-Port stations. Some services are direct, others require a change at Kenitra. Total journey time: 4 to 5 hours. This is a reasonable budget option if you are already in the city and traveling light.
Important: If arriving at CMN Airport, you must first take the ONCF airport train to Casa-Voyageurs (approximately 35 minutes), then board the train to Fes. This adds significant time and luggage handling β making private transfer far more practical for airport arrivals.
Casablanca to Fes by CTM Bus
CTM operates comfortable, air-conditioned coach services between Casablanca and Fes. Buses depart from the Casablanca CTM station (not the airport). Journey time is 5 to 6 hours. Tickets cost around 100 MAD. A good option for backpackers with minimal luggage and a flexible schedule β but not suitable for airport transfers or tight itineraries.
From CMN Airport Directly to Fes
There are no direct public transport connections from Casablanca Mohammed V Airport (CMN) to Fes. Every public option requires traveling to Casablanca city first β adding 1 to 2 hours and multiple transfers to your journey. What to See in Fes
Fes is one of Morocco’s four imperial cities and home to the world’s oldest university. Once your Casablanca to Fes transfer drops you off, here are the highlights not to miss:
- Fes el-Bali: UNESCO-listed medina β a labyrinth of souks, mosques and fondouks dating back 1,200 years
- Chouara Tannery: Morocco’s most iconic leather tannery, best viewed from the surrounding terrace shops
- Bou Inania Madrasa: Masterpiece of Marinid architecture with intricate zellij and carved cedar wood
- Mellah: The historic Jewish quarter with its distinctive blue-painted doorways
- Al Quaraouiyine Mosque: Founded in 859 AD β considered by UNESCO as the world’s oldest existing university
